Miniature Steam & Model Weekend
Saturday & Sunday 20th & 21st September

This event is one of those that everyone should see at least once in their lives - ideally more! The show has 70 or 80 model steam traction engines and rollers making good use of the Museum site. Most are the result of many years hard work (sometimes even decades) and are examples of modelling genius, down to the very last detail. With a Grand Parade at 3pm each day, everyone has an opportunity to learn about (and enjoy) the modelling brilliance on show.
